So, how is “future AI” being used in today’s industries? Let’s explore a few key examples:
1. Manufacturing:
- Predictive Maintenance: AI algorithms analyze data from sensors on machinery to predict when equipment is likely to fail, allowing for proactive maintenance and minimizing costly downtime.
- Quality Control: Computer vision systems powered by AI can inspect products on the assembly line with far greater speed and accuracy than human inspectors, ensuring higher quality and reducing defects.
- Robotics and Automation: Advanced robots equipped with AI are taking on increasingly complex tasks in manufacturing, from assembly and packaging to welding and painting, improving efficiency and productivity.
2. Healthcare:
- Diagnosis and Treatment: AI is being used to analyze medical images (X-rays, MRIs, CT scans) to detect diseases like cancer earlier and more accurately. It’s also helping to develop personalized treatment plans based on individual patient data.
- Drug Discovery: AI algorithms can sift through vast amounts of data to identify potential drug candidates and predict their effectiveness, accelerating the drug discovery process.
- Virtual Assistants: AI-powered chatbots and virtual assistants are providing patients with 24/7 access to information, scheduling appointments, and even monitoring their health remotely.
3. Finance:
- Fraud Detection: AI algorithms can analyze transaction data in real time to identify suspicious patterns and prevent fraud.
- Algorithmic Trading: AI is used to develop sophisticated trading algorithms that can make split-second decisions based on market data, maximizing profits and minimizing risks.
- Customer Service: AI-powered chatbots are providing customers with instant support and answering their queries, improving customer satisfaction and reducing costs.
4. Retail:
- Personalized Recommendations: AI algorithms analyze customer browsing and purchase history to provide personalized product recommendations, increasing sales and customer loyalty.
- Inventory Management: AI can predict demand for products and optimize inventory levels, ensuring that the right products are in stock at the right time.
- Supply Chain Optimization: AI is used to optimize logistics and transportation, reducing costs and improving delivery times.
5. Transportation:
- Self-Driving Vehicles: While still under development, self-driving cars powered by AI have the potential to revolutionize transportation, making it safer, more efficient, and more accessible.
- Traffic Management: AI can be used to optimize traffic flow and reduce congestion, improving commute times and reducing pollution.
- Predictive Maintenance for Vehicles: Similar to manufacturing, AI can predict when vehicles need maintenance, preventing breakdowns and improving safety.
